Job Summary
Reports to: SVP of CORE Solutions
Overview:
The Director of CORE Solutions will drive operational efficiency through process improvement and new technology, in support of Levy’s Strategic Business Objectives. This role involves collaboration with cross-functional teams to streamline processes, reduce costs, and improve team performance relative to company KPIs.
Key Responsibilities:
- Collaborate with property and Levy Home Office leadership to prioritize continual improvement initiatives that align with both field priorities and our company business objectives.
- Evaluate existing processes for inefficiency, redundancies, and automation opportunities.
- Research new technologies, including artificial intelligence, to optimize both venue operational and support function (Purchasing, HR, Finance, etc.) processes.
- Develop detailed project plans to implement new processes.
- Gather and analyze data, performance metrics, and KPIs to quantify process inefficiencies and impact of improvements.
- Present recommendations and return on investment to Levy senior leadership.
- Manage and facilitate rapid improvement events, such as Kaizen or Lean, to quickly address and improve specific operational issues within a short timeframe.
- Facilitate change management by developing training, communication plans, and KPI tracking for each initiative.
Qualifications and Requirements:
- Education: Bachelor’s degree in business administration, Operations Management, Industrial Engineering, Management Information Systems, or a related field.
- Experience: Proven experience (3+ years) in process improvement, business process reengineering, or a related role involving technology. Applicable experience in hospitality or retail industries a plus.
- Certifications (preferred): Lean Six Sigma, Agile, or Project Management Professional.
- Technical skills: Proficiency with data analysis tools (Excel, Tableau, Power BI), process mapping software (Visio, Lucidchart, Miro), and experience with ERP or other relevant enterprise systems.
